NOVELTY - The device has a support unit that is provided with a channel. One end of the channel is connected to the back of the copper mesh, and the other end is connected to the solvent absorption unit. The front side of the copper mesh is loaded with powder sample dispersion. The solvent absorption unit is used to generate negative pressure to separate the solvent and the powder sample in the powder sample dispersion. USE - Device for preparing powder samples for transmission electron microscopy such as graphene, molybdenum disulfide and two-dimensional material used in chemical and material field. ADVANTAGE - The solvent in the powder sample is rapidly reduced. The solvent content is greatly reduced. The time of subsequent baking is shortened. The efficiency and success rate of preparing powder samples are improved. The copper mesh is fixed in the vertical direction by means of vacuum suction, and relying on the limit top cover to fix the copper mesh in the horizontal direction. The problem of the copper mesh turning over during the pipetting process is avoided.
